基于SOPC的开关磁阻电机控制
引用本文:程鹤,邹俊.基于SOPC的开关磁阻电机控制[J].变频器世界,2011(9):105-109.
作者姓名:程鹤  邹俊
作者单位:中国矿业大学信息与电气工程学院;
摘    要:本文提出了基于FPGA嵌入式系统控制开关磁阻电机(SRM)的控制方法,以微处理器软核MicroBlaze作为主控制器,以Xilinx公司提供的通用IP核设计出系统外围设备,用Verilog HDL硬件语言设计出专用的逻辑控制模块,经过CoreConnect片上总线通信链,实现了在一块FPGA芯片上完成了SRM的控制算法策略和外围接口逻辑电路,大大增加的系统的可靠性和性价比。最后以Xilinx公司SPARTAN3E系列的FPGA进行了设计,验证了设计的正确性和可行性。

关 键 词:现场可编程门阵列  开关磁阻电机  可编程片上系统

Switched Reluctance Motor Drive System Based On SOPC
Cheng He Zou Jun.Switched Reluctance Motor Drive System Based On SOPC[J].THE WORLD OF INVERTERS,2011(9):105-109.
Authors:Cheng He Zou Jun
Institution:Cheng He Zou Jun
Abstract:This paper introduces the methods to control Switched Reluctance Motor based on SOPC.MicroBlaze serves as the main controller.The peripheral equipment is designed by IP of Xilinx company and the dedicated logic module is designed by Verilog HDL,connecting to MicroBlaze though CoreConnect on chip.The paper achieves the algorithm and peripheral equipment on chip so that enhance the reliability of the system.Finally,the system based on SPARTAN3E of Xilinx is schemed out,the experimental results demonstrate tha...
Keywords:FPGA  SRM  SOPC
